6岁儿童学什么编程语言

不及物动词 其他 38

回复

共3条回复 我来回复
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    对于6岁的儿童来说,学习编程语言可以培养他们的逻辑思维能力和问题解决能力,而且可以提前为他们打下编程基础。虽然对于6岁的儿童来说,学习编程可能有一定的难度,但是选择合适的编程语言和方法,可以让学习过程更加有趣和容易。

    在选择编程语言时,我们需要考虑以下几个因素:

    1.易于理解和学习:对于6岁的儿童来说,他们的认知能力和语言能力有限,所以选择一种易于理解和学习的编程语言非常重要。例如,Scratch是一种图形化编程语言,通过拖拽积木块的方式,孩子可以轻松地创建自己的动画、游戏和故事。另外,Blockly也是一种图形化编程语言,它可以帮助孩子学习基本的编程概念和算法。

    2.趣味性和互动性:对于6岁的儿童来说,学习编程最重要的是要保持趣味性和互动性。选择一种能够吸引他们注意力和激发他们学习兴趣的编程语言非常重要。例如,Scratch和Blockly都提供了丰富的图形和动画效果,孩子们可以通过创造自己喜欢的角色和场景来学习编程。

    3.教育资源和支持:在选择编程语言时,我们还需要考虑是否有相应的教育资源和支持。有一些编程语言提供了丰富的教育资源和在线社区,可以帮助孩子们学习和解决问题。例如,Scratch官方网站提供了大量的教学视频和教程,还有一个活跃的社区,孩子们可以在这里分享自己的作品和交流经验。

    总的来说,对于6岁的儿童来说,选择一种易于理解和学习、趣味性和互动性强、有教育资源和支持的编程语言是最重要的。Scratch和Blockly是两种非常适合6岁儿童学习编程的语言,它们可以帮助孩子们培养逻辑思维能力和问题解决能力,同时也可以为他们打下编程基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    对于6岁的儿童来说,学习编程语言是一项有趣且有益的活动。虽然他们可能还不具备完全理解编程的能力,但通过学习简单的编程概念和基本的编程语言,可以培养他们的逻辑思维、问题解决能力和创造力。以下是适合6岁儿童学习的编程语言:

    1. Scratch:Scratch是一种图形化编程语言,适合初学者。它使用拖放式的积木块,让儿童通过组合和连接这些块来创建动画、游戏和故事。Scratch的界面简单易懂,儿童可以通过玩游戏的方式学习编程概念。

    2. Blockly:Blockly是一种类似Scratch的图形化编程语言。它也使用拖放式的积木块,但与Scratch不同的是,Blockly可以生成多种编程语言的代码,如JavaScript、Python等。儿童可以通过Blockly学习基本的编程概念,并逐渐过渡到文本编程语言。

    3. Python:Python是一种广泛使用的文本编程语言,也适合初学者。虽然Python需要输入文本代码,但它的语法简单易懂,适合儿童学习。通过Python,儿童可以学习基本的编程概念,如变量、循环和条件语句,同时还可以创建简单的游戏和应用程序。

    4. Blockly Games:Blockly Games是一系列基于Blockly的编程游戏,适合6岁儿童学习编程。每个游戏都有不同的主题和挑战,通过完成游戏任务,儿童可以学习编程概念和解决问题的能力。

    5. Code.org:Code.org是一个在线学习平台,提供了一系列适合儿童学习的编程课程。它使用图形化编程语言,如Blockly和Scratch,帮助儿童逐步学习编程的基础知识和技能。

    总之,对于6岁的儿童来说,学习编程语言的目的是培养他们的逻辑思维、问题解决能力和创造力。选择适合他们年龄和能力水平的编程语言和学习资源,让他们通过编程活动获得乐趣和成就感,同时为他们未来的学习和职业发展打下基础。

    1年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    对于6岁的儿童来说,学习编程语言可以帮助他们培养逻辑思维、问题解决能力和创造力。然而,考虑到他们的年龄和认知能力,选择合适的编程语言非常重要。下面是几种适合6岁儿童学习的编程语言:

    1. Scratch:Scratch是一种图形化编程语言,非常适合初学者。它使用拖放式的积木块来创建程序,无需编写代码。孩子们可以通过将不同的积木块拼接在一起来实现动画、游戏和交互式应用程序的创建。

    2. Blockly:Blockly是一种基于积木块的编程语言,类似于Scratch。它可以用于创建简单的程序,通过拖放和连接积木块来编写代码。Blockly还可以与其他编程语言进行集成,如JavaScript和Python。

    3. Kodu:Kodu是一种专为孩子们设计的编程语言,可以创建自己的游戏和虚拟世界。它使用图形化编程界面,使孩子们能够通过拖放对象和设置行为来编写代码。

    4. Tynker:Tynker是一种专为儿童设计的学习编程的平台。它提供了一系列的编程课程和挑战,帮助孩子们学习如何使用图形化编程工具来编写代码。

    5. Python:虽然Python是一种文本编程语言,但也可以适用于6岁的儿童。可以使用类似于Scratch的图形化编程工具,如Turtle库,来教授Python编程。Turtle库可以通过简单的指令来控制一个海龟绘制图形,从而使编程更加有趣。

    在教授编程语言时,可以采用以下方法和操作流程:

    1. 创造性的项目:通过让孩子们参与有趣的项目,如创作故事、制作游戏或动画,来激发他们的兴趣。这样可以让他们在学习编程的过程中保持积极性。

    2. 游戏化学习:使用游戏和挑战来教授编程概念和技巧。例如,设计一个迷宫游戏,要求孩子们使用编程语言来控制角色移动。

    3. 小组合作:鼓励孩子们进行小组合作,共同解决问题和完成项目。这样可以培养他们的合作能力和团队精神。

    4. 逐步引导:从简单的概念和任务开始,逐渐引导孩子们学习更复杂的编程概念。确保每个概念都能够适应孩子们的认知水平。

    5. 实践与实践:编程是一门实践性的学科,鼓励孩子们通过实践来巩固所学知识。提供一些练习题和项目,让孩子们能够应用所学的编程技巧。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部